Dhruva Sagar

My perspective on Tech & Software Craftsmanship


Getting started with Ruby – Part 2 – Introduction & Philosophy

Hi again, this is part 2 of my series of articles to help beginners getting started with the Ruby programming language. At this point of …

Getting started with Ruby – Part 1

Before we get started with Ruby, let me first give you a brief on who I am, I am Dhruva Sagar, a software engineer having a little over 4 …

Moving to Ubuntu

I have worked on quite a few Linux distros, Redhat, Knoppix, BackTrack, PHLAK, ubuntu, etc. But most of the times I did that only to explore …

Cleaning data on my computer

I remember my first computer which I had when I was in about 4th standard (1)About 15 years back if I remember correctly . It was a …

Calculating a MD5, SHA1, SHA256, SHA384, SHA512 Hash in C#

Following up on my Creating a Hash in Java post, here I am giving another implementation through a simple function for calculating a Hash in …

Calculating a MD5, SHA1, SHA256, SHA384, SHA512 Hash in Java

Hi, today I will show you with examples how to evaluate Hashes in Java programming language. I hope this information comes in useful for …


« 5 / 5